High-Tech Keys
If you have a modern vehicle, chances are it comes with a high-tech key system. These systems are designed to protect against theft and keep you from being locked out. In some cases, the keys themselves contain a microchip that must be programmed before you can use it. It is not something you can get at the home improvement stores or an auto-parts store, but a locksmith should be able to program it.
The majority of modern cars include a transponder chip into the key. It is designed to communicate with the vehicle's computer. This microchip contains a unique code used to unlock doors and begin the vehicle. The chip is located inside the head made of plastic that can be equipped with either a laser-cut or basic cut shank. Laser-cut keys are more intricately cut and require special machines that aren't found in many locksmith or hardware stores. These types of keys need to be programmed before they can work with your car and you'll have to visit a dealership or a professional locksmith to get this service.
Some of the latest cars come with a remote-entry key fob that is a separate item from the traditional key made of metal. They are more convenient, since you can lock and start your vehicle by pressing an appropriate button on the key fob. It is not necessary to reach into your pocket or purse to take your keys out. They are also more secure as they come with the added feature of not allowing the key to be activated until it is within a specific distance of the car which also reduces the chance of locking your keys inside the car.

Replacement Cylinders
If you've lost your car keys, locksmith for cars or they're not working anymore Auto locksmiths can help you out. They can cut you a brand new key and program it so that your car recognizes it. They can also take away your old keys or FOBs so that you don't have to use them. This is ideal if you gave them to a charity. This work requires special equipment and knowledge of how your specific vehicle functions.
If your key isn't turning inside the ignition or in the lock, that's an indication that there's an issue with the ignition cylinder. A professional cheap automobile locksmith near me can repair the cylinder swiftly and efficiently and get you back on the road again.
Another service provided by an automotive locksmith is changing the locks on your door. This is done by changing internal pins within the lock cylinder to ensure that the old keys will not work anymore. It's very similar to how you change locks at your home, however it can be more complicated since each vehicle has its own lock cylinder.
This service is also handy for those who recently bought an older vehicle and need to make sure that previous owners can't access your vehicle. A professional locksmith can reset the locks quickly and easily so that your only key will work.
It can be expensive to replace ignition cylinders but they are the only components that are broken when keys are stolen or damaged. This is why professional locksmiths take the time to troubleshoot the issue and determine what the issue is before they can begin to address it.
